Opening Words See what love the Father has given us (Alleluia), that we should be called children of God (Alleluia); when he is revealed, we will be like him (Alleluia), for we will see him as he is. (Alleluia.) (1 John 3:1a,2b)

We begin our worship in the name of the Father, and of the  Son, and of the Holy Spirit. C: Amen.

HOW SWEET THE NAME OF JESUS SOUNDS Alexander Robert Reinagle | John Newton © Words: Public Domain Music: Public Domain CCLI Licence #

How sweet the name of Jesus sounds In a believer's ear It soothes his sorrows heals his wounds And drives away his fear

It makes the wounded spirit whole And calms the troubled breast It’s manna to the hungry soul And to the weary rest

Dear Name the rock on which I build My shield and hiding place My never-failing treasury Filled with boundless stores of grace

By You my prayers acceptance gain, Although with sin defiled; Satan accuses me in vain, And I am owned a child

Jesus my shepherd brother friend My Prophet Priest and King My Lord my life my way my end Accept the praise I bring

Weak is the effort of my heart And cold my warmest thought But when I see You as You are I'll praise You as I ought

Till then I will Your love proclaim With every fleeting breath And may the music of Your name Refresh my soul in death

Confession & Forgiveness Let us confess our sins in the presence of God and of each other. We confess to you, almighty God,before the whole company of heaven,and to each other, that we have sinned in thought, word, and deed,by our own fault.

Have mercy on us, for Jesus’ sake, forgive us all our sins, and bring us to eternal life. Amen.

May the almighty and merciful Lord grant you pardon and forgiveness of all your sins. Amen. Restore us again, O God our Saviour. Do not be angry with us any longer.

LET’S GREET EACH OTHER The Peace of the Lord!

1 st Reading Acts 3:12-19 (Peter's message in the temple) Response after the Reading: This is the Word of the Lord. Thanks be to God

2nd Reading 1 John 3:1-7 (We are children of God) Response after the Reading: This is the Word of the Lord. Thanks be to God

Gospel Luke 24:36b-48 (Christ has fulfilled the Scriptures) Response after the Gospel: This is the Gospel of the Lord. Praise be to you O Christ.

The Apostle’s Creed I believe in God, the Father almighty,maker of heaven and earth. And in Jesus Christ, his only Son, our Lord,who was conceived by the Holy Spirit, born of the Virgin Mary,suffered under Pontius Pilate, was crucified, dead, and buried. He descended into hell.

The third day he rose again from the dead. He ascended into heaven, and sits at the right hand of God, the Father almighty, from thence he will come to judge the living and the dead.

I believe in the Holy Spirit, the holy Christian church, the communion of saints, the forgiveness of sins, the resurrection of the body, and the life everlasting. Amen.

OFFERTORY PRAYER Thank you, Lord, for Christ crucified, as your wisdom and the power that saves us. Help us to have no other gods but you, and to live our lives fully committed to you, obeying your commandments and loving and serving other people. Amen.

Prayer of the Church

Silen SILENT REFLECTION

Holy Communion P: The Lord be with you C: And also with you. P: Lift up your hearts. C: We lift them to the Lord. P: Let us give thanks to the Lord our God. C: It is right to give our thanks and praise.

Holy Communion It is indeed right and good, Lord God, holy Father, that we should at all times and in all places give thanks to you, through Jesus Christ our Lord.

Holy Communion But most of all we praise you for the glorious resurrection of your Son, the true Passover Lamb, who has taken away the sin of the world. By his death he has destroyed death, and by his rising again he has restored life.

Holy Communion And so, with Mary Magdalene and Peter and all the other witnesses of the resurrection, with earth and sea and all their creatures, and with angels and archangels, cherubim and seraphim, we adore and praise your glorious name:

Holy Communion C: Holy, Holy, Holy Lord, God of power and might, heaven and earth are full of your glory. Hosanna in the highest. Blessed is he who comes in the name of the Lord. Hosanna in the highest.

Our Father in heaven, hallowed be your name, your kingdom come, your will be done, on earth as in heaven. Give us today our daily bread. Forgive us our sins as we forgive those who sin against us. Lead us not into temptation, but deliver us from evil. For the kingdom, the power, and the glory are yours, now and for ever. Amen.

w Holy Communion Words of Institution

Holy Communion P: Every time we eat this bread and drink from this cup we proclaim the Lord's death until he comes. C: Thanks be to God.

The Distribution

Prayer after Holy Communion P: Most merciful God, you saved humankind by the death and resurrection of your Son, Jesus Christ. Through this sacrament, strengthen our faith in Him who suffered on the cross, so that we may triumph in the power of his victory. For he lives and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it, one God, now and forever. C: Amen.

Sending Out Christ our crucified Saviour draw you to himself, so that you may find in him the assurance of sins forgiven and the gift of eternal life. Thanks be to God

The Blessing The Lord bless you and keep you. The Lord make his faced shine on you and give you peace. The Lord look upon you with favour and give you  peace. Amen. Amen. Amen.
